Perfect Square
2794265079854360955364616300269708401 is a perfect square (1671605539550034201 × 1671605539550034201)
2794265079854360955364616300269708401 is a perfect square (1671605539550034201 × 1671605539550034201)
2794265079854360955364616300269708401 is odd
Previous odd number is 2794265079854360955364616300269708399
Next odd number is 2794265079854360955364616300269708403
10000110100010011111100111101011110110010101110111000011111110000010000010011001010010110101010001111100001010010001110001
21817390759753254064273818396016021462011257582857997821098723152083681302777258015762739557947555452604805201
7807917336493498206602782722207188819001392058522136068575815221569976801